- The distance between Ponta Pora, Brazil and Ioannina, Greece is approximately 10,512 km or 6,532 mi.
- To reach Ponta Pora in this distance one would set out from Ioannina bearing 244.3° or WSW and follow the great circles arc to approach Ponta Pora bearing 228.6° or SW .
- Ponta Pora has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Ioannina has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a).
- Ponta Pora is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ome whereas Ioannina is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The average temperature is 6.6 °C (11.9°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 13 °C (23.4°F) less in Ponta Pora.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to semicont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 583.3 mm (23 in) more which is equivalent to 583.3 l/m² (14.32 US gal/ft²) or 5,833,000 l/ha (623,586 US gal/ac) more. About 1 1/2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 16.1° higher in Ponta Pora than in Ioannina.
- Relative humidity levels are 6% higher.
- The mean dew point temperature is 7.5°C (13.5°F) higher.
